In 2016 Geoffrey Hinton said “we should stop training radiologists now" since AI would soon be better at their jobs.

He was right: models have outperformed radiologists on benchmarks for ~a decade.

Yet radiology jobs are at record highs, with an average salary of $520k.

Why?

lhd.bsky.social
Our Physical Review Letter looks at how to get power-law distributions of cascade size without tuning or self-organization to criticality by allowing cascades to improve in quality and jump over gaps or dead-ends
